<p>Special Information about Tuition Refund Insurance</p>

<p>In the fall and spring semesters students have option to purchase Tuition Refund Insurance. Tuition Refund Insurance provides coverage for tuition and most mandatory fees for students who suffer serious illness or accident that makes it necessary for them to leave the university before the semester is completed.</p>

<p>Although Web registration only gives the option to purchase or decline the insurance the first time you register for a semester, you can change your insurance option up until the last day of the 3rd week of classes.</p>
